T.J. Houshmandzadeh
ESPN is reporting that according to several league sources, T.J. Houshmandzadeh might be done in Seattle to make room for top draft pick Mike Williams as their #1 receiver. While I realize it's probably annoying to hear somebody say "let's get this guy" everytime a decent skill player becomes available, making a run for T.J. would make sense on several levels:
1. At 32 he is not done. He caught 79 passes last year and was productive. Giving the Rams a veteran guy to mentor the young receivers and to work with rookie QB Sam Bradford makes all the sense in the world.
2. He has language in his current contract that puts Seattle on the hook for the balance of whatever he doesn't get from any team who would sign him. The Rams can sign him to a veteran's minimum contract and Seattle would have to make up the difference with his current contract.
3. He is not a character risk like Vincent Jackson, Brandon Marshall, Patrick Crayton and every other recently available cancer that some fans want us to sell our soul to the devil for.
4. It buys us time until next year's draft when we can address this need.
I say make this happen if and when he becomes available.

He was being paid $7mil in Seattle, and Seattle has to pick up the dif between his new salary and how much he was supposed to be paid in Seattle. So...he could sign for the vets minimum anywhere and will still make $7mil this season, just not from the team he plays with. And btw, he can't and won't command more than $7mil, my guess would be he signs for vet min since either way he gets his $7mil, all that changes is how much Seattle pays.

The Vikings have signed T.J. Houshmandzadeh, a source tells FOX6 Sports in Milwaukee.
Even FOX6 itself seems unsure of its own report, saying they can not "personally confirm nor deny" their source's claim. Still, the signing would make a ton of sense for the Vikings, who have lost Sidney Rice to a hip injury and cut Javon Walker today. Although Housh is well below average after the catch and as a playmaker, he can still help the Vikings as a possession receiver. Sep. 4 - 5:23 pm et
